Member Spotlight: Shawn Smith

Shawn SmithEvery month, PRSA-LA highlights members who are making an impact — sharing their ideas, information, and stories about their experiences in PR. This month, we are featuring Shawn Smith, Director of Worldwide Public Relations for Warner Bros. Consumer Products.

What do you love about PR/communications?

I love that no day is ever the same. You’re writing an announcement one moment, pitching media the next, managing an issue or coming up with the next great PR campaign. Every day there’s a new and exciting challenge.

Who has been the most influential person in your career?

I’ve had the blessing of having many great mentors throughout my career, but the most influential was Pat Tobin who was the co-founder of National Black Public Relations Society. She gave me my very first PR job at her agency Tobin & Associates.

 

What’s your PR secret weapon?

Staying calm under pressure! It’s PR, not ER!

 

What is the best piece of career advice you have ever received?

When I was an account executive at Rogers & Cowan, my boss told me to own my decisions. He trusted my judgement and explained that even if he challenged me about a decision that I made I needed to be able to articulate my thinking, even if we ultimately went a different direction. It was an important lesson to trust my own judgement and believe in myself.
